Career Path
Career Roles in Immersive Audio Post-Production Sound Designer : Craft immersive soundscapes and enhance audio experiences for various media, including film and video games.
Audio Engineer : Manage the technical aspects of audio production, ensuring high-quality sound recording and mixing.
Post-Production Supervisor : Oversee the entire audio post-production process, ensuring timely delivery and adherence to quality standards.
Game Audio Developer : Create and implement sound effects and music specifically for interactive gaming environments.
Broadcast Audio Technician : Handle audio equipment and operations for live broadcasts, ensuring optimal sound quality during transmission.
